  • Patent number: 4685053
    Abstract: An input signal (A) and an output signal (B) with respect to an output memory (8), and an output signal (C) of an output circuit (9) in a programmable controller are compared with each other. The identification of and an abnormal part is displayed in accordance with the comparison results.

  • Patent number: 4661899
    Abstract: A numerical control system includes an information input-output circuit (3), a processing unit (1), a display (4) and a memory (2). The information input-output circuit (3) has an input (31) for the address numbers of the information elements to be displayed, an input (32) for the time scale with which the display is presented, an input (33) for the address number of a trigger information element, an input (34) for a command for selection of a repetitive picture or a set of non-repetitive pictures, and an input (35) for a delay time, if any. The processing unit (1) has a input (11) for selecting address numbers of the information elements to be displayed, an input (12) for selecting the time scale with which the display is presented, an input (13) for selecting the address number of a trigger information element, an input (14) for conducting a command for selecting a repetitive picture or a set of non-repetitive pictures, and an input (15) for selecting a delay time.
